The deal is that the safc and a wideband are two completely different tools. The wideband just monitors your a/f and I would say is a safe thing to have no matter what you plan on doing to your car. Think of it as something as essential as a water temp gauge. Some might disagree but if you monitor your gauges its very nice to know where you stand because even a car tuned with an EMS will run differently depending on the weather and other variables. Now there is no problem using both as they are two different tools. The issue with only running an SAFC is what is your form of timing control and what kind of motor are you running. Many people use them with flashed or ROM ecu's as a fine tuning tool and for that it does the job just fine. Now if you just went and slapped a turbo on your KA and plan on doing all tuning with your afc then youre in for a rude awakening as you have no control over timing.
